RUNBOOK — SpoolJet account recovery (fragment)

Applies when a tenant admin is locked out of the SpoolJet printer-spooler microservice. Steps: confirm identity per the Hollis verification script; disable active sessions from the admin panel; drain the print queue to avoid duplicate jobs on re-auth. Do not reset the service keypair — that breaks downstream Corven relays. Instead, initiate guided recovery and, when prompted, supply the passphrase shown below.

strongbox words: ulamir-ulaix

Test plan: date-format localization in the Quillrose plugin framework. Plugin authors should verify that rendered dates respect the host locale, including non-Gregorian calendars, week-start variations, and abbreviated month forms. Run the fixture suite against at least four locales, and confirm fallback behavior when a locale string is malformed. All requests to the localization sandbox endpoint require a bearer credential, which you should include exactly as provided below.

login token, yajeg-fawif: eyJhbGciOiJIUzI1NiIsInR5cCI6IkpXVCJ9.eyJzdWIiOiIEdPQYnZXaZIn0.HSRTnYZBx0Qc

Minutes — Management Meeting, Pilot Churn Review

Present: Dalberg, Ynes, Kowich.

Churn in the Lanner pilot hit 14% in month two, above the 9% threshold. Main driver: onboarding friction, not price. Actions: Ynes to revise setup flow; Dalberg to call the five largest lapsed accounts. Finance to re-run break-even with updated retention. Decision on pilot extension rests on one factor.

management briefing: Headcount on the Belix team goes from 60 to 93 by the end of November. Gross margin on Belix came in at 23 percent against a plan of 47 percent.

Hey Marisol — handing off the pick-list optimizer for the Hollowgate warehouse. Main change is the new bin-distance heuristic; it cut average walk time about 12% in sims. Watch the tie-breaking logic in route_scorer, it's a bit dense. Tests pass, but eyeball the edge cases. Benchmarks and design rationale are written up on our internal page.

wiki page, kahog-hahig: https://vault.zemvargrid.internal/display/deploy/repo/settings/merge_requests/job/settings/6f3b933774dbc5320a4daa18